Xavier Legette’s Offseason Surgery
Panthers wide receiver Xavier Legette faced a left wrist injury during his rookie season, but it was not the cause of his offseason surgery. General Manager Dan Morgan shared with reporters on Tuesday that Legette underwent foot surgery following the conclusion of the team’s season.

In his rookie year, Legette recorded 49 receptions for 497 yards and scored four touchdowns. However, his most unforgettable moment might have been a critical drop that prevented the Panthers from pulling off an upset against the Eagles late in the regular season.
